Output 53be32cf6ce7d4c520f66bff8840adbbdfde7512dafc2e32d9a837d73670e7e6:1

value
39476
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eaf9c0e3c6365068ae73a15d592fbe4e2e5d42e8 OP_EQUAL
address
3P7TEcCowuyrF3CVmBfHeuGWT3pg9SQ7Uy
transaction
53be32cf6ce7d4c520f66bff8840adbbdfde7512dafc2e32d9a837d73670e7e6
spent
true